Watch a real-time music production tutorial demonstrating how to create an indie pop song in just one hour using only sounds from the Poptopia 2 Serum library. Follow along as the producer builds a complete track inspired by contemporary artists like Justin Bieber, LANY, Joan, Mk.Gee, and Dijon, starting with piano chord progressions and systematically adding synth leads, background keys, distorted bass hits, brass elements, granular pads, textured electric piano, guitar layers, drum programming including snare and kick patterns, percussion loops, synth stabs, pluck bass, and vocal elements. Learn practical techniques for layering different instrumental elements, programming rhythmic patterns, and achieving the characteristic sound of modern indie pop through hands-on demonstration of the complete songwriting and production process from initial concept to final mix.
